Revolutionizing Water Management with Smart Water Meter Solutions

 Water scarcity and the need for efficient water management have become increasingly critical issues in today's world. To address these challenges, smart water meter solutions are emerging as a transformative technology. Smart water meters offer a range of benefits, from accurate and real-time water consumption data to enhanced water conservation efforts, making them an essential tool in the quest for sustainable water management.

Traditional water meters have been in use for decades, relying on manual reading and periodic billing. However, these meters often lack accuracy, and customers have limited visibility into their water usage until the bill arrives. Smart water meter solutions, on the other hand, enable real-time monitoring of water consumption. They use advanced sensor technology to record and transmit water usage data at regular intervals, providing both consumers and utility providers with precise information.

With access to real-time water consumption data, consumers can gain insights into their usage patterns and identify opportunities for conservation. Smart water meter solutions often come with user-friendly interfaces, allowing customers to monitor their water consumption through mobile apps or online portals. By understanding their water usage habits, consumers can implement water-saving practices, such as fixing leaks promptly, adopting water-efficient appliances, and adjusting behaviors to reduce wasteful consumption.

For utility providers, smart water meters offer significant advantages in managing water distribution and detecting leaks. With accurate and timely data, utilities can identify leaks and bursts in the water supply network more efficiently, enabling faster responses to prevent water loss and infrastructure damage. This proactive approach not only saves water but also reduces operational costs and improves the overall efficiency of water distribution systems.



Furthermore, smart water meter solutions can facilitate dynamic pricing models and water conservation incentives. Utilities can implement tiered pricing structures, rewarding customers who conserve water with lower rates. By encouraging water conservation, smart water meter solutions play a pivotal role in promoting sustainable water use.

The implementation of smart water meter solutions aligns with the concept of the Internet of Things (IoT), where interconnected devices and sensors communicate and exchange data. The IoT integration in water management allows for intelligent decision-making based on real-time data, optimizing water distribution, reducing waste, and supporting water sustainability.

However, as with any technology, there are challenges to overcome. The initial cost of implementing smart water meter solutions may be a concern for some utilities or customers. Additionally, data privacy and security are paramount considerations, given the sensitive nature of water consumption information.
